<h3><font face="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if">Workings Of A Cartridge</font></h3>
<p><font face="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if">Most printers, including Canon and HP, use thermal inkjet while printers manufactured by Epson use Piezoelectric Inkjets. The purpose of both types of  is to ensure the smooth supply of ink which is the only way you&#8217;ll get an acceptable result.<br />In thermal inkjet printer cartridges, each ink reservoir partition contains a heating element that responds to the signals provided by the printer by warming up. However, if the ink in the  cartridges is not , the print will not produce a smooth result. The ink in the printer inkjet cartridges also acts as a coolant for the heating elements. If it dries up, this can result in damage to the printer head.<br /></font><br />
